Output 425b16cbe1c6af667e21dbc9e4b6881bc0a6fc48423b2f1b4e88123d4894041e:4

value
3440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9019bb0479dac96b592e8940b14ba30b50817707 OP_EQUAL
address
3Epx3xRYuCcvLkWkWfR24raJvb2UtfPhrQ
transaction
425b16cbe1c6af667e21dbc9e4b6881bc0a6fc48423b2f1b4e88123d4894041e
spent
true